package net.minecraft.world.level.block;
import com.mojang.serialization.MapCodec;
import javax.annotation.Nullable;
import net.minecraft.core.BlockPos;
import net.minecraft.core.Direction;
import net.minecraft.util.RandomSource;
import net.minecraft.world.item.context.BlockPlaceContext;
import net.minecraft.world.level.BlockGetter;
import net.minecraft.world.level.LevelReader;
import net.minecraft.world.level.ScheduledTickAccess;
import net.minecraft.world.level.block.state.BlockBehaviour;
import net.minecraft.world.level.block.state.BlockState;
import net.minecraft.world.level.block.state.StateDefinition;
import net.minecraft.world.level.block.state.properties.BlockStateProperties;
import net.minecraft.world.level.block.state.properties.BooleanProperty;
import net.minecraft.world.level.material.FluidState;
import net.minecraft.world.level.material.Fluids;
import net.minecraft.world.level.pathfinder.PathComputationType;
import net.minecraft.world.phys.shapes.CollisionContext;
import net.minecraft.world.phys.shapes.Shapes;
import net.minecraft.world.phys.shapes.VoxelShape;
public class LanternBlock extends Block implements SimpleWaterloggedBlock {
public static final MapCodec<LanternBlock> CODEC = simpleCodec(LanternBlock::new);
public static final BooleanProperty HANGING = BlockStateProperties.HANGING;
public static final BooleanProperty WATERLOGGED = BlockStateProperties.WATERLOGGED;
private static final VoxelShape SHAPE_STANDING = Shapes.or(Block.column(4.0, 7.0, 9.0), Block.column(6.0, 0.0, 7.0));
private static final VoxelShape SHAPE_HANGING = SHAPE_STANDING.move(0.0, 0.0625, 0.0).optimize();
@Override
public MapCodec<LanternBlock> codec() {
return CODEC;
}
public LanternBlock(BlockBehaviour.Properties p_153465_) {
super(p_153465_);
this.registerDefaultState(this.stateDefinition.any().setValue(HANGING, false).setValue(WATERLOGGED, false));
}
@Nullable
@Override
public BlockState getStateForPlacement(BlockPlaceContext p_153467_) {
FluidState fluidstate = p_153467_.getLevel().getFluidState(p_153467_.getClickedPos());
for (Direction direction : p_153467_.getNearestLookingDirections()) {
if (direction.getAxis() == Direction.Axis.Y) {
BlockState blockstate = this.defaultBlockState().setValue(HANGING, direction == Direction.UP);
if (blockstate.canSurvive(p_153467_.getLevel(), p_153467_.getClickedPos())) {
return blockstate.setValue(WATERLOGGED, fluidstate.getType() == Fluids.WATER);
}
}
}
return null;
}
@Override
protected VoxelShape getShape(BlockState p_153474_, BlockGetter p_153475_, BlockPos p_153476_, CollisionContext p_153477_) {
return p_153474_.getValue(HANGING) ? SHAPE_HANGING : SHAPE_STANDING;
}
@Override
protected void createBlockStateDefinition(StateDefinition.Builder<Block, BlockState> p_153490_) {
p_153490_.add(HANGING, WATERLOGGED);
}
@Override
protected boolean canSurvive(BlockState p_153479_, LevelReader p_153480_, BlockPos p_153481_) {
Direction direction = getConnectedDirection(p_153479_).getOpposite();
return Block.canSupportCenter(p_153480_, p_153481_.relative(direction), direction.getOpposite());
}
protected static Direction getConnectedDirection(BlockState p_153496_) {
return p_153496_.getValue(HANGING) ? Direction.DOWN : Direction.UP;
}
@Override
protected BlockState updateShape(
BlockState p_153483_,
LevelReader p_362938_,
ScheduledTickAccess p_369863_,
BlockPos p_153487_,
Direction p_153484_,
BlockPos p_153488_,
BlockState p_153485_,
RandomSource p_369622_
) {
if (p_153483_.getValue(WATERLOGGED)) {
p_369863_.scheduleTick(p_153487_, Fluids.WATER, Fluids.WATER.getTickDelay(p_362938_));
}
return getConnectedDirection(p_153483_).getOpposite() == p_153484_ && !p_153483_.canSurvive(p_362938_, p_153487_)
? Blocks.AIR.defaultBlockState()
: super.updateShape(p_153483_, p_362938_, p_369863_, p_153487_, p_153484_, p_153488_, p_153485_, p_369622_);
}
@Override
protected FluidState getFluidState(BlockState p_153492_) {
return p_153492_.getValue(WATERLOGGED) ? Fluids.WATER.getSource(false) : super.getFluidState(p_153492_);
}
@Override
protected boolean isPathfindable(BlockState p_153469_, PathComputationType p_153472_) {
return false;
}
}
